Sai Nath University is reputed University in Ranchi, Jharkhand.

Fee structure is very affordable for this university.

Although fee structure varies and depends on course you wish to pursue.

I am sharing fee structure of some PG courses below.

MA/Msc./M.Com - 53000 (total)

Around 12000 per semester and 5000 during addmission fees .

For PhD course total fee is around 241000.

In 2023, Sai Nath University's average package for B.Tech Electrical Engineering students was INR 6.05 LPA, while the best package achieved INR 52 LPA. SNU is ranked #8 in Jharkhand and #502 in India by EduRank.org, which is an independent metric-based ranking of 14,131 universities worldwide based on research outputs, non-academic prominence, and alumni influence. SNU is recognized by University Gant Council (UGC), NCTE, BCI & AICTE and offers diplomas, bachelor's degrees, doctoral and graduate courses across a variety of fields In addition you can read the college reviews from our website to learn more

Candidates who demonstrate a strong academic record and achieve a JEE Main score of 80 percentile or above are eligible for direct admission. This requirement makes sure that those who score highly on the Joint Entrance Exam get a faster admissions process to the university. The university does, however, give applicants who score lower than the 80th percentile on the SNUSAT and APT tests the chance to apply because it values diversity of talent and potential.
